Hearthlight Rain — 8 hours of warm ambient sleep music This is eight hours of slow, tonal music set inside a cabin at night, rain falling outside while a fire settles low in the hearth. The piece moves as a single arc: a distant storm drifts in at the opening, the long middle holds in a steady, fire-lit quiet, and the final hours open into the softer, cooler tones of a Dorian dawn. No sudden changes, no melody that demands attention, just a room that holds and gradually lightens. The rain runs as a constant bed through most of the piece. Toward the end it thins, the harmonic colour shifts upward, and the track closes in an early-morning stillness before fading out. This is one continuous piece of music, with no talking, no narration, and no track changes, made to play quietly through the whole night.
